Have you ever wanted to enter a contest but all your beer is sitting
in a keg and not a bottle? Are you curious if your latest creation is medal
worthy? Well, you won't have to wait any longer. Ill be hosting a bottle
filling event at my home just prior the club sponsored Upper Mississippi Mashout
competition on Thursday January 10th at 6:30 PM. We will provide expert
knowledge on the proper filling techniques along with knowledgeable feed back
from experienced BJCP judges for style placement of your homebrew for optimal
results.
All you will need are clean empty bottles and caps and the next potential best
of show beer, mead, or cider. Sanitizer and cappers will be available but if
you have a capper bring it along.
If you have any questions about any potential entries or need advice
on which category to enter just bring a bottle or two. If you have never
entered the Mashout before there is a new entrant category for you to enter.
Entering contests can be good way to get feedback on potential improvements you
can make on a brew. A computer will also be available if you need help
registering your entries.
If you dont have beer to enter and are consider entering a contest
in the future or not this should be a great resource for any home brewer looking
to improve their skills.
